body{background-image:url(../images/gradient.png);background-repeat:repeat-x;background-color:#2161a9;color:#36c;font:.7em "Arial",Helvetica,sans-serif}a:link,a:visited{text-decoration:none;color:#36c}a:hover{text-decoration:underline}div.clear{clear:both}img{display:block}h1{font:2em "Arial",Helvetica,sans-serif}h2{font:1.5em "Arial",Helvetica,sans-serif}h2.content_subheading{line-height:5em}span.dark_h1{color:#069}span.light_h1{color:#99c}hr{border:0;height:1px;color:#ccc;background-color:#ccc}#container_box{width:1080px;margin-left:auto;margin-right:auto;margin-top:0}#container{background:#fff;padding-top:25px}#header{width:980px;margin-left:auto;margin-right:auto}#main_logo{float:left}#site_tools{float:right;text-align:right;padding-top:10px}#navbar_back{margin-top:15px;background:url(../images/navbar_back.png) no-repeat 0 0;width:1037px;height:42px}#navbar{margin-left:45px;padding-top:13px;color:#6c9;font:1.1em "Arial",Helvetica,sans-serif;font-weight:bold}#navbar a{color:#6c9}#main{width:1037px;margin-left:auto;margin-right:auto}#content_home{background:url(../images/home_back.jpg) no-repeat 0 0;padding-top:20px}#content{padding-top:20px}#slideshow{margin-left:auto;margin-right:auto;position:relative;width:974px;height:281px}#slideshow IMG{position:absolute;z-index:8}#slideshow IMG.active{z-index:10}#slideshow IMG.last-active{z-index:9}#slider_back{background:url(../images/slider_back.png) no-repeat 0 0;width:1037px;height:292px}#divider{float:left;width:1px}#home_companybrief{width:257px;float:left;padding-left:45px;padding-right:45px;text-align:right;font-size:1.1em}#home_events{width:275px;height:300px;float:left;padding-left:25px;padding-right:25px;background-color:#f96;background:url(../images/events_back.jpg) no-repeat 0 0}#home_events h1{color:#fc9;line-height:1em}#home_events h2{color:#663;line-height:.1em}#home_events h3{color:#663}#home_events a{color:#663}#home_news{width:280px;float:left;padding-left:25px;padding-right:25px}.ltblue{background-color:#eef}#product_container,#location_map,.aboutIncludes,#contactIncludes,#distContainer{width:623px;float:left;padding-left:25px;padding-right:25px;line-height:2em}#home_companybrief img{float:left;margin:1em}//#location_map{// width:623px;// float:left;// padding-left:25px;// padding-right:25px;//}.address_box{float:left;padding-top:30px;margin-left:30px}.address_box h1{color:#06c;font:1em "Arial",Helvetica,sans-serif;font-weight:bolder;line-height:.5em}.address_box p{color:#999;font:1em "Arial",Helvetica,sans-serif;line-height:1.5em}#footer_back{background:url(../images/footer_back.jpg) no-repeat 0 0;width:1037px;height:77px;margin-top:20px;margin-left:auto;margin-right:auto}#footer{width:980px;height:77px;margin-left:auto;margin-right:auto;color:#999}#grey_logo{float:left}#copyright{float:left;padding-top:30px;padding-left:130px;color:#6c9}#email{float:right;padding-top:10px}#contact_form{width:auto}#login_form{width:300px;height:100px}.internal_main_content{width:623px;float:left;padding-left:25px;padding-right:25px;line-height:2em}.internal_main_content h2{color:#36c;font:1.2em "Arial",Helvetica,sans-serif;font-weight:bold;line-height:1.3em}.internal_main_content h3{color:#99c;font:1em "Arial",Helvetica,sans-serif;font-weight:bold;line-height:.3em}.internal_main_content img.ralign{float:right;margin:1em}.internal_main_content img.lalign{float:left;margin:1em}#sidebar_nav{width:257px;float:left;padding-left:45px;padding-right:25px;text-align:right;font:1.1em "Arial",Helvetica,sans-serf}#sidebar_nav ul li{list-style-type:none;font-weight:bold;line-height:2.5em}#sidebar_nav ul ul li{list-style-type:none;font-weight:normal;line-height:1.3em;font-size:93%}#sidebar_nav ul{margin-bottom:15px}#sidebar_nav ul ul{margin-top:-5px}#tabMenu{list-style:none;margin:0;padding:0}#tabMenu li{float:left;height:46px;cursor:pointer;cursor:hand;display:inline;border:none;margin-left:-1px}li.homeTab{background:url(../images/tabs/home.png) no-repeat 0 -48px;width:83px}li.aboutTab{background:url(../images/tabs/about.png) no-repeat 0 -48px;width:162px}li.newsTab{background:url(../images/tabs/news.png) no-repeat 0 -48px;width:148px}li.productsTab{background:url(../images/tabs/products.png) no-repeat 0 -48px;width:105px}li.distributorTab{background:url(../images/tabs/distributor.png) no-repeat 0 -48px;width:165px}li.contactTab{background:url(../images/tabs/contact.png) no-repeat 0 -48px;width:120px}li.mouseover{background-position:0 -95px}li.mouseout{background-position:0 -48px}li.selected{background-position:0 -1px}#main .page{display:none}#main .page.show{display:block}#about .aboutIncludes{display:none}#about .aboutIncludes.show{display:block}.front-news-title{font-weight:bold;font-size:14px;font-style:normal}.cbb{margin:1em 0;padding:0 10px;border:1px solid #666;background:#fff}.cbb h1{margin:0 -10px;padding:.3em 10px;background:#efece6;font:bold 1.2em/1 Arial,Helvetica,sans-serif}.cb{margin:.5em 0}.bt{height:9px;margin:0 0 0 9px;background:url(../images/box.png) no-repeat 100% 0}.bt div{position:relative;left:-9px;width:9px;height:9px;background:url(../images/box.png) no-repeat 0 0;font-size:0;line-height:0}.bb{height:9px;margin:0 0 0 12px;background:url(../images/box.png) no-repeat 100% 100%}.bb div{position:relative;left:-12px;width:12px;height:9px;background:url(../images/box.png) no-repeat 0 100%;font-size:0;line-height:0}.i1{padding:0 0 0 9px;background:url(../images/borders.png) repeat-y 0 0}.i2{padding:0 9px 0 0;background:url(../images/borders.png) repeat-y 100% 0}.i3{display:block;margin:0;padding:1px 10px;background:#fff}.i3:after{content:".";display:block;height:0;clear:both;visibility:hidden}.i3{display:inline-block}.i3{display:block}
